Nvidia has been an early pioneer in customizing its chipsets, often known as graphics processing units (GPUs), from getting used to power video games to helping train powerful AI systems, just like the technology behind ChatGPT and image generators. Demand skyrocketed as more people used AI chatbots. Technology corporations were on the lookout for more chips to construct and operate.

Nvidia’s journey to becoming one of the vital necessary corporations on the planet has produced some extraordinary numbers. Here’s a glance.

$31.9 billion
Nvidia’s third-quarter net income rose from $19.3 billion a yr earlier.

38.9%
The annual profit of Nvidia shares on the close of trading on Wednesday. This follows increases of 171% in 2024 and 239% in 2023.

$4.53 trillion
Nvidia’s total market capitalization was at the highest of the S&P 500 as of Wednesday’s close. Apple, at $3.98 trillion, and Microsoft, at $3.62 trillion, were the 2 Most worthy corporations within the S&P 500. In total, nine corporations within the index have a market capitalization of over $1 trillion.

$4.28 trillion
The gross domestic product of Japan, the world’s fourth largest economy in line with the International Monetary Fund.

79
The variety of trading days it took for Nvidia’s market cap to grow from $4 trillion to $5 trillion earlier this yr. The market capitalization had increased from $3 trillion on May 13 to $4 trillion on July 9 (41 trading days), although Nvidia had crossed over and under the $3 trillion threshold several times between June 2024 and May 2025 before making the jump to $4 trillion.

19.8%
The company’s contribution to this yr’s rise within the S&P 500 as of Oct. 31, in line with S&P Dow Jones Indices.

$162 billion
Nvidia CEO Jensen Huang’s net value ranks eighth on the list of real-time billionaires, in line with Forbes. Elon Musk is No. 1 with $467.7 billion.
